    Advanced Boost Control System | OBD Reader Multi Gauge

    The iboost boost control system is a very new advanced boost control system. When we decided to build a boost controller, we knew we had to offer more capabilities than other products available today, while still maintaining the user-friendly functionality demanded by our customers. Instead of repackaging the same boost control technology that has been used for decades, we choose to pair our advanced sensor control technology with our all-new, proprietary solenoid control that provides superior boost control accuracy, response and safety. We also added a user programmable shift light and housed the entire package in a compact gauge body for ease of installation and use. These controllers the ability to read and report values that other controllers do not, which can deliver more optimized engine tuning and a safer overall operating condition. A boost display gauge and boost controller in one.

    Features

     Boost Per Rpm
     Boost Per Gear
     Boost Warning and Limit
     Start Boost for Faster Spool
     3 Boost OFF, LOW, HIGH)
     Rpm Prepare and Shift light
     Exhaust Gas Temperature Warning and Limit
     Air-Fuel Ratio Limit Per Rpm
     Customizing 12 Volts Output
     External Input for Changing Boost Maps
     External Input for Safe Mode (Off Map)
     Record High Variables
     Record High Variables Since Car Start
     High Accuracy 4 Bar Map Sensor
